Output ed70cf73a95136558af0542577f03120f65f1a2d978328e6c34be9f7565f03be:70

value
138638
script pubkey
OP_0 OP_PUSHBYTES_20 d6b5014645312c9877e0915ffd86204b3aff9bd1
address
bc1q666sz3j9xykfsalqj90lmp3qfva0lx73zf92gk
transaction
ed70cf73a95136558af0542577f03120f65f1a2d978328e6c34be9f7565f03be